Skype error #3601

After an update to the latest 3.5.xxxx version of  Skype a lot of people (I’ve seen 3 including myself) are having problems starting up Skype. It crashes with the error#3601 which apparently has nagged the application for a while. Some say it’s a Video drive problem, same say it’s Windows fault but it looks like it was tracked down to a simple character in the config.xml file that resides in the user’s profile.  I followed the  instructions on the skype developers forum https://developer.skype.com/jira/browse/SCW-512 and it’s all working now. There are  more details on the Developer’s Forum but to save you a few clicks here is what I did, as instructed by the developers.

1 - go to C:/Documents and settings/<your user>/Application Data/Skype/<your profile>
2 - Edit the file called config.xml (open with notepad)
3 - on the line <ShowTime>1</ShowTime> change “1″ for “0″ and save file
4 - Start Skype
